Clovis, New Mexico vs. Longmont, Colorado

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Longmont, Colorado is 60.2% more expensive than Clovis, New Mexico.

You would need a salary of $88,103 in Longmont, Colorado to maintain the standard of living you have in Clovis, New Mexico.
